Overview

Postcode L13 1DR is located in a major urban area, within the Old Swan West ward of Liverpool in the North West region, and forms part of the Wavertree East area. It has very high deprivation and very high crime levels, with around 148.6 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, roughly 1.4× the North West average of 109 per 1,000. The average income per household in Wavertree East is £38,673 per year. The nearest station is Wavertree Technology Park, about 0.2 miles away. There are 13 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There is 1 park nearby, the closest medium park is Sandown Park.
